The first clergyman whose career must attract attention is the card. Jose Cobo Cano. Last year it was for him to take over the Madrid Cathedral after the resignation of Cardinal Carlos Osoro, considered a compromise bishop. He himself took over the agenda in 2014 after Cardinal Antonio Ruoco, seen as a decisive typical of the line of John Paul II and Benedict XVI in Spain.

Cardinal Osoro is liable for Jose Cobo Cano's staggering career, which allowed him to go “from wearing jeans to a red hat” in six years, as 1 of Madrid's priests summed it up in a conversation with the portal “The Pillar”...

A career that amazed many observers not only with dynamism, but was besides completely unexpected. For erstwhile the cardinal. Osoro appointed Jose Cobo Cano as an ancillary archbishop, which made everyone a surprise.

As Edgar Beltran wrote on the pillarcatholic.com portal, the Diocese of Madrid is simply a surviving structure with a diverse face. It lacks neither conservative nor progressive priests, and many churches effort to carry out very active pastoral activities. At the time of his appointment, Fr Jose Cobo Cano was not distinguished from this background... but for charity for migrants. Thanks to this work, the clergy made a number of acquaintances with representatives of the far-left political group Podemos.

At that time, the Archbishop of Madrid sought a nomination to strengthen his relation with Francis. He thought the best candidate would be a priest active in migrant projects. For the appointment of the second to the position of auxiliary bishop of the cardinal. Osoro was to lead despite strong opposition.

During his activity as an auxiliary bishop, especially during the process concerning a number of financial irregularities in the archdiocese, Bishop Cobo Cano was able to enter into a relation with Francis. erstwhile it was time to resign the cardinals in 2023. Osoro, he's the 1 who got to take over the Madrid capital. Many believe that he is now the Madrid Archbishop and Vice-Chair of the Episcopal Conference as Francis' closest associate. However, he does not decide on extremist changes in the diocese. According to Edgar Beltran, this is due to the deep rooting of the Madrid Church in the influences of earlier conservative bishops. For now, Cobo Cano is being moderate. His progressiveness, however, can come to light with a revision of the seminary formation in the world, in which he is to breathe the "synodical" spirit by the decision of Francis.

The second character, who according to the writer “The Pillar” embodying the spirit of change in the Spanish episcopal, is Bishop Jose Antonio Saute, who since 2021 has been at the head of the tiny diocese of Tereuel- Albarracin. The priest is to enjoy considerable influences in Rome and, above all, the firm support of Cardinal Juan Jose Omelli, sitting at the Cathedral in Barcelona.

Even as a priest Jose Antonio Saute, he served for any time in the Diocese of Huesca, at the time headed by Bishop Jesus Sanz Montes, whose writer “The Pillar” considers “perhaps 1 of the most conservative bishops of Spain”. During this time, the clergy fell into conflict with a superior, whom he had no sympathy for. However, before the discrimination took place, the conservative hierarch besides contributed to the strengthening of the position of Fr Saute, entrusting him with the office of vicar general, who only took from him after the individual aversion of the Presbyterian was revealed.

As the priest from the Diocese of Huesca mentioned in an interview with “The Pillar”, Jose Antonio Saute “is 1 of those priests and bishops who never put the unorthodox too, but encourage others to do so.” His spiritual talent and his ability to work with young people are to be an asset.

According to information collected by Beltran, Bishop Tereuel is now to travel even all 2 weeks to Rome to see Pope Francis. erstwhile the time comes for Cardinal Omelli to resign, he is to replace him at the Barcelona Cathedral.

According to the writer “The Pillar” looking for characters who will decide in the following years about the face of the Spanish Church, these 2 clergymen should be considered. Both seem close to the spirit of Francis and open to alternatively unorthodox pastoral and theological visions. However, their implementation will depend primarily on the papal successor.
